Spacious 3-Storey, 5-Room Family Home in One of the Most Prestigious Areas of Törökbálint – Tükörhegy

Location

Tükörhegy, often referred to as the “Rose Hill of Törökbálint,” is one of the most sought-after residential areas in the Budapest agglomeration. The BAH junction in Budapest can be reached by car in approximately 12 minutes, while public transportation (bus and train) provides access to the city center in about 35 minutes.

The area is especially popular among families and those seeking a peaceful, green environment close to nature.

The recently developed Nádas Lake, serving recreational and community purposes, is located just a 10-minute walk from the property.

Property Overview

This south-facing detached family house was newly built in 2003 and is situated on a 684 sqm private plot.

The total net usable floor area is 315 sqm, distributed across three levels plus an attic.

Basement Level – 118.9 sqm

37 sqm heated double garage with natural daylight and a ceiling height of 2.80 m, accessible from the garden

A south-facing, climate-controlled room (previously used as a home office) with underfloor heating

Storage rooms

Laundry room

Bathroom with WC

Separate boiler room

Ground Floor – 103.76 sqm

Upon entering the house, you arrive in a spacious 32.4 sqm entrance hall, from which the following rooms open:

24 sqm kitchen with dining area

Pantry (storage room) adjacent to the kitchen

Bathroom with shower, WC and bidet, finished with elegant tiling

Two south-facing bedrooms, one of which is equipped with air conditioning

The kitchen and the adjacent room can easily be combined to create an open-plan American-style kitchen and living area.

First Floor – 92.16 sqm

42 sqm panoramic living room with bre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ape and the Etyek hills

One additional room connected to the living room

Shared south-facing balcony with stunning views

Bathroom with jacuzzi corner bathtub and massage shower

Separate WC

Walk-in wardrobe

Fireplace providing additional heating

Air conditioning units installed in both the living room and the bedroom

Attic

The attic space is currently used for storage but, due to its layout, it can be converted into an additional room or used for creative or leisure purposes.
The roof structure is insulated with 20 cm of mineral wool and polystyrene.

Technical Features & Equipment

The house was constructed using high-end technical solutions typical of the early 2000s, representing premium quality for its time.

Porotherm 38 cm brick walls, 10–12 cm internal partition walls

Dryvit exterior finish, tiled metal roofing

The building does not have external façade insulation

Heating is provided by a Hoval gas boiler, supplying steel panel radiators and underfloor heating

Mechanical systems are located in a separate boiler room on the basement level

Conversion to a heat pump system is relatively easy, if desired

Air conditioning installed in 4 rooms, suitable for cooling

A solar collector system supports domestic hot water production.
The average annual gas consumption is approximately 2000 m³.

Interior & Comfort

High-quality solid wood interior doors with a luxury finish

Double-glazed wooden windows with insect screens, premium hardware and natural stone window sills, providing excellent thermal insulation

Built-in wardrobes and custom furniture showcasing fine carpentry craftsmanship

Throughout the entire house: beige ceramic flooring (mix of matte and glossy surfaces) with underfloor heating underneath

Central vacuum system installed on all levels

Heating & Ambience

A decorative fireplace on the first floor provides additional heating and a cozy atmosphere

Security

Full alarm system throughout the house

Combination of wrought-iron window bars and electric roll-down security shutters (at the balcony)

Main entrance door: steel-reinforced security door with wooden cladding, 1 m wide opening and 10-point locking system

Garden & Outdoor Areas

The garden is thoughtfully landscaped without being overcrowded:

Central lawn area

Elm tree, evergreens (pine, juniper, thuja), ornamental plants, roses and decorative grasses along the edges

A programmable irrigation system ensures proper watering.
A 6 m³ rainwater collection cistern is available for garden irrigation (currently requires re-insulation).

In the front garden, there is a 3 × 5 m metal-framed storage unit with concrete base, which can be converted into a covered parking space if needed.

Additional Notes

With minor modifications, the property is also ideally suited for commercial use, such as healthcare services, a private kindergarten, law offices, professional offices, or recreational facilities.
